DNJournal.com have reported a bumper week of .co.uk sales including the following:
A10 .co.uk $19950
travelmatch .co.uk £11500
fine .co.uk £10000
croydon .co.uk £9000
menstrainers .co.uk £6100
filmmaker .co.uk $7250
newportjobs .co.uk £3450
clearspace .co.uk £3000
futureelectronics .co.uk £2750
drtv .co.uk £2580
bruges .co.uk £2300
quantra .co.uk £2250
and quite a few more under £2000
Good to see solid prices in the midst of a recession - just shows that the internet is one area that is still thriving and businesses need good .co.uk domain names.
